New Photo Book Project Wants Your Morrissey and the Smiths-Inspired Tattoos!

The Morrissey phenomenon manifests in annual conventions and cover bands of The Smiths, but a new book is traveling across the country in search of fans whose loyalty is inked into their skin. The forthcoming photography book To Me You Are a Work of Art is snapping shots of Moz inspired tattoos of portraits, lyrics and song titles. The project has already traveled to Chicago, New York City, Los Angeles and Toronto.

The call out is looking for tats of all shapes, sizes and colors just as long as they display devotion to Morrissey and the Smiths.

“There are so many different people who make up this dedicated fan base, we wanted to try and do something that would convey that message,” says Anthony Amor who started up the project with his friend Julian Chavez. “It is as much about the people as it is their tattoos.”

Photographer Patrick Moore will be on hand this Saturday in OC. He's setting up shop at Dan Smith's Captured Tattoo parlor in Tustin from 1 p.m.-3 p.m. The owner is a life-long fan of Morrissey and the Smiths himself and is happily opening his establishment up to like-minded loyalists.
